Inflate tires to the maximum recommended PSI before storage. Underinflated tires can develop flat spots during extended climate-controlled classic and exotic car storage, especially on concrete surfaces.
Even in indoor climate-controlled classic and exotic car storage, a breathable vehicle cover protects against dust, accidental dings from neighboring vehicles, and light abrasion.
Outdoor and covered climate-controlled classic and exotic car storage lots need proper drainage. Standing water under your vehicle accelerates rust, attracts pests, and can cause electrical issues.

Most Tonto Basin facilities require proof of insurance covering theft and fire at minimum, and many require comprehensive coverage with the facility named as additional insured. Storage contracts almost always disclaim liability - your own policy is what protects the vehicle.

Covered storage typically costs 30-50% more than open outdoor lots but protects against UV damage, bird droppings, tree sap, and light weather. In Arizona, it is usually a good middle ground between outdoor and indoor storage.
